作 者:刘德军[1] 冯胜强[2] 靳迪[2] 蔡小兵[2] 相仕涛[2]
机构地区:[1]解放军军医进修学院,北京100853 [2]解放军总参谋部警卫局保健处
出 处:《中国临床保健杂志》2008年第5期497-498,共2页Chinese Journal of Clinical Healthcare
摘 要:目的探讨耳垂血、指尖血肝功能测定的准确性。方法29例志愿者同时采集耳垂血、指尖血和静脉血,并分析其丙氨酸氨基转移酶(ALT)、天门冬氨酸氨基转移酶(AST)测定值的差异。结果耳垂血、指尖血ALT与静脉血相比较差异无统计学意义(P>0.05),但耳垂血、指尖血AST均高于静脉血,差异有统计学意义(P<0.01),定量分析分别高14.21%和9.68%。结论耳垂血、指尖血ALT与静脉血相似,但AST显著高于静脉血,临床测定时需作相应校正。Objective To assess the accuracy of liver function measured by ear lobe and finger tip blood. Methods Blood samples of ear lobe, finger tip and vein from 29 healthy volunteers were collected, Alanine transaminase(ALT) and aspartate transaminase (AST) were measured and compared. Results No significant differences in ALT among ear lobe, finger tip and vein blood samples were found ( P 〉 0.05 ), but there demonstrated a significant higher in AST in ear lobe and finger tip blood samples than those in vein blood samples( P 〈 0.01 ) ,quantitative analysis showed that ALT was 14.21% and 9.68% higher in ear lobe and finger tip blood than in vein Blood. Conclusions ALT in ear lobe and finger tip blood is equivalent to it in vein blood. AST in ear lobe and finger tip blood is significantly higher than that in vein blood, and need to be corrected in clinical practice.
